Types of Bike Transport by Train: Luggage vs. Parcel
 

  • Luggage: If you are traveling on the same train as your bike, you can book it as luggage. This ensures that your bike arrives at your destination with you.
     
  • Parcel: If you’re not traveling with your bike, it can be transported as a parcel. In this case, your bike will travel independently, allowing flexibility in your plans.


Step-by-Step Guide for Bike Parcel in Train
 

Step 1: Preparing Your Bike for Parcel Transport
 

  • Clean Your Bike: A clean bike aids in inspection, revealing any pre-existing damages.
     
  • Document Your Bike: Ensure the bike’s Registration Certificate, Insurance Policy, and Pollution Under Control (PUC) certificate are up-to-date.
     
  • Take Photos: Capture detailed photos of your bike from multiple angles to document its condition.
     

Step 2: Booking Your Bike Parcel in Train
 

  • Arrive Early: Reach the station parcel office 3-4 hours before the scheduled train departure.
     
  • Locate the Parcel Office: Visit the parcel office and fill out the booking form with accurate details.
     
  • Calculate Bike Parcel Charges: The railway bike parcel charges calculator will determine the fare based on the distance and bike weight.
     
  • Obtain a Railway Receipt: After paying the bike parcel in train charges, you’ll receive a railway receipt, which you’ll need to collect your bike at the destination.
     

Step 3: Packaging and Labeling Your Bike for Train Transport
 

  • Use Bubble Wrap: Wrap fragile parts like mirrors and indicators in bubble wrap or thermocol.
     
  • Label Clearly: Attach a label with both originating and destination station names, registration details, and contact info.
     
  • Secure with Ropes: Ensure the bike is firmly tied down inside the train compartment to prevent movement during transit.
     

Step 4: Handing Over Your Bike
 

Present the railway receipt and documents to complete the handover. The railway staff will guide your bike to the loading area and ensure it’s safely placed for transport.
 

Step 5: Collecting Your Bike at the Destination
 

  • Verify Arrival: Check with the destination station to confirm your bike has arrived.
     
  • Present Your Documents: Bring the railway receipt and government ID to the parcel office.
     
  • Inspect Your Bike: Carefully inspect your bike for any damage, using pre-transport photos for comparison.

Cost Examples for Bike Transport by Train


To help plan your budget, here are sample costs for transporting bikes between different cities using Indian Railways:
 

Route Weight (Kg) Train Type Cost (₹) GST (5%) Total Cost (₹)
Delhi to Mumbai 150 Rajdhani 829.26 41.46 871
Delhi to Dadar 150 Premier 552.84 27.64 581
Delhi to Dadar 150 Standard 276.42 13.82 291
Delhi to Mumbai 300 Luggage 995.1 49.76 1045


Charges vary based on the train service type (Rajdhani, Premier, Standard) and weight. Confirm exact fees at the parcel office or using the railway bike parcel charges calculator for accurate estimates.


Online Bike Parcel Booking Guide
 

Booking bike transport online simplifies the process:
 

  1. Visit the IRCTC Parcel Services website (https://parcel.indianrail.gov.in/).
     
  2. Register and log in to the portal.
     
  3. Enter Origin and Destination Stations and select the train service.
     
  4. Fill in the Booking Form with details and generate an e-forwarding note.
     
  5. Submit the Bike at the originating station along with the e-forwarding note.
     
  6. Pay the Freight Charges and obtain the railway receipt.
     
  7. Track Your Bike using the IRCTC tracking option. You’ll receive an SMS when it arrives.


Insurance Tips for Bike Transport

Indian Railways has limited liability for damage. For added peace of mind:

  • Verify Transit Coverage: Some insurance policies include transit damage; check if your bike’s insurance policy covers this.
     
  • Consider Additional Transit Insurance: Indian Railways offers optional transit insurance for higher-value items, typically around 3% of the declared bike value.
     
  • Inspect the Bike on Arrival: Take detailed photos upon arrival to compare for any potential damage.

Scooty and Scooter Transport by Train

Transporting scooters requires similar preparation:

  • Weight Considerations: Scooters typically weigh less than motorcycles, which may affect cost.
     
  • Documentation and Packaging: Provide registration and ID documents, and pack the scooter securely. Labeling guidelines are the same as for motorcycles.
     
  • Cost Examples: For scooty transport by train, costs may differ slightly due to weight, so verify with the railway’s parcel office.

FAQs on Bike Transport by Train and Parcel Charges
 

How can I calculate railway bike parcel charges?

Use the railway bike parcel charges calculator online or inquire at the parcel office for charges based on weight and distance.
 

What are the charges for bike parcel in train?

Charges vary by distance, weight, and service class. Refer to the sample cost table for estimates.
 

How to parcel bike in train if I’m not traveling with it?

You can send your bike as a parcel by visiting the parcel office, completing the booking form, and providing required documents.
 

Is there a difference in fare for bike transport as luggage vs. parcel?

Yes, charges may vary, with luggage generally requiring you to be on the same train as your bike.
 

How can I track my bike parcel by train?

Use the FOIS Freight Operation Information System or the IRCTC Parcel Services website to track your parcel using the waybill number.
 

What happens if my bike gets damaged during transport?

Indian Railways has limited liability; it’s advisable to have additional insurance for valuable bikes.
 

How long does bike transport by train usually take?

Transit times depend on the distance and train schedule; typically, transport takes 2-7 days.
